      On Jan. 29th during a blizzard my car slid to the side of the road very slowly (5kph) and gravity took over and I slid about half way into the ditch. Now my car was still running when we came to a stop. I tried to leave a sign but it was a blizzard. I had arranged to have my car pulled out but Ottawa Metro Towing got to it first. They pulled it out backwards (from the rear) and right onto a flatbed while the front wheels were locked. When I went to pick it up I can tell it was pulled off the truck and it didn’t start. I asked them if they would fix it but they just shrugged shoulders. The damage they did was to strip the timing gear. It’s taken me awhile to ask for help but I’m on medical leave ODSP with cancer and I only get a small stipend each month. Not having my car (still have 4 payments) will push back all my appointments and operations for months. Is there anyway to sue the company to fix or replace or money to get a used car? Does anyone win against a towing company? So far I’ve paid out $844.10 to the tow company and roughly $600 for the mechanic to tell me what’s wrong and how it could have happened. I look forward to hearing from you. Hopefully we can get something out of them.

      My car was towed on Feb 20th by ottawa Metro towing. Their driver damaged the outer tie rod while towing. I was only passing through ottawa from a trip in Quebec and stopped to see a friend. I was supposed to my driving back to Toronto the night of February 20th because I had work on February 21st. They offered to repair the car’s damage however I requested they tow the car to Toronto since it’s a lease car and should be taken care of by the dealer. They refused and said it either gets fixed by them or I can drive it off the property as is and it no longer becomes their problem. After lots of back and forth I decided to let them fix it since they said It would be fixed by morning. They told me to come at 7am the next morning. They did not provide a rent a car or accommodations even though I live in Toronto and had no where to stay. They did not reimburse for ***** or offer any solutions. I come the morning of Feb 21st at 9am instead of 7am so they have time to fix the car. I arrive and they said it was fixed but they ordered a replacement part which what unavailable everywhere in ottawa and it would arrive the following morning. They did not try to contact me and tell me this, I had to take an **** to find this out. I tried to explain that I could not wait another day and I needed them to be able to provide me with solutions to accommodate the wokr I was missing and that I do not live in ottawa and had no where to be. They refused to help and said that I had to wait for the replacement part to arrive the following day. I ask continuously asked for things in writing and they refused to provide any evidence. They are making me stay in town for two days to get this fixed and won’t let me fix it on my own means because they won’t cover it. They also won’t provide hotel accommodation or reimburse me for the ***** I used to get there. I have a voice recording of the behaviour of the buisness owner and his consistent refusal to talk to me. I just want to go back to work.

      My car was towed by these guys on Sunday night. When I went to pick up the car my front lip was damaged. I went to them and said you guys damaged my front lip. They told me to go claim it from insurance and that they won’t do anything about it. My insurance won’t cover a $400 part as it’s not past the $500 deductible. Then the guy tell me “don’t drink and drive then” with a smile on his face. I was not convicted of a crime hence why my car was released the same day. He also tells me to prove they damaged the front lip. I have a lot of pictures showing what it looked liked before they towed it and if you see the picture it shows oil from the flat bed on my front lip showing it scraped and damaged from poor handling on the flat bed. I was also not the first to deal with this issue with these guys i have many messages from friends saying they had similar issues where their cars were damaged and were told to screw off by the business. How are these guys legally able to operate? Someone needs to stop these guys and revoke their licence.
